•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Toplamı sıfır olan satırların silinmesi

Katılım
11 Eylül 2008
Mesajlar
8
Excel Vers. ve Dili
2003
Merhaba,
Stok raporunda toplamı sıfır olan satırları toplu halde nasıl silebiliriz.
Aşağıdaki kodlar ile sıfır olan satırlar tek tek siliniyor ama satır sayısı nekadar çok olursa işlemin bitmesi de o kadar zaman alıyor.

Teşekkürler

For Each c In Worksheets("Stok").Range("B4:K4")
If c.Value = "toplam" Then
c.Select
End If
Next c
ActiveCell.Offset(1, 0).Select
While ActiveCell.Value <> "sayfa sonu"
If ActiveCell.Value <= "0" Then
ActiveCell.EntireRow.Delete
ActiveCell.Offset(-1, 0).Select
End If
ActiveCell.Offset(1, 0).Select
Wend
 

Ekli dosyalar

Depo Miktar (E Sütunu) sütunundaki değeri 0 olan satırları silmek istiyorsanız; şu kodları deneyiniz;

Kod:
Sub Emre()
    Dim evn As Integer
    Application.ScreenUpdating = False
    For evn = Range("E65536").End(3).Row To 5 Step -1
        If Cells(evn, "E") = 0 Then
            Rows(evn).Delete
        End If
    Next evn
    Application.ScreenUpdating = True
    evn = Empty
End Sub
 
Teşekkürler Murat Bey, gönderdiğiniz kod ile denedim. Süper olmuş, tekrar teşekkür ederim.
 
Rica ederim Ricep Bey, iyi akşamlar... :D
 
Geri
Üst